2024 Compare Cities Education:
Lock Haven, PA vs Pittsburgh, PA

Change Cities
Highlights
- Pittsburgh spends 11.3% more per student than Lock Haven.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 1.1% higher in Pittsburgh than in Lock Haven.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Pittsburgh had 3.1% more residents who had graduated High School compared to Lock Haven
